Purchase of 3.85 mitigation bank credits in support of East St Louis Bid Project 12B Phase 2 in St. Clair County, Illinois, to offset and compensate for the impacts to 3.15 acres of bottomland hardwood forest. Active RIBITS registration is required to submit a quote.
The Department of the Army, St. Louis District, is soliciting quotes for the procurement of 3.85 mitigation bank credits to support the East St. Louis Bid Package 12 Phase 2 project in St. Clair County, Illinois. These credits are intended to compensate for and offset environmental impacts to 3.15 acres of bottomland hardwood forest. To be eligible for award, interested parties must maintain an active registration in the Regulatory In-Lieu Fee and Bank Information Tracking System (RIBITS).
This requirement is identified by solicitation number W912P925QA003 and is classified under NAICS code 237210 for Land Subdivision. The procurement is also categorized under PSC F113, which covers Environmental Systems Protection- Wetlands Conservation and Support. Catherine Hansen serves as the point of contact for this combined synopsis and solicitation, which includes zero attachments.
The response deadline for this federal opportunity is May 15, 2025. All submissions must be received by this date to be considered for the mitigation credit purchase. Performance is centered on the environmental requirements for the designated project site in St. Clair County.
